AI Contract Overview
The contract requires strict adherence to MIL-STD-129 and OSHA Hazard Communication Standard for labeling and marking military shipments, ensuring all items are properly identified with NSN, contract number, barcodes, and hazard warnings. Compliance with these standards is mandatory to facilitate accurate tracking, handling, and safety protocols throughout the supply chain. All labeling must be durable, legible, and applied in accordance with federal military and occupational safety regulations to support seamless logistics and prevent regulatory noncompliance. Performance is required at the specified location in New Cumberland, Pennsylvania, with a zip code of 17070-5002. The solicitation is classified as a subcontract under NAICS code 541690, with a response deadline of August 10, 2026, and was posted on July 30, 2026. The contracting agency is the Department of Defense, specifically under MARITIME SUPPLY CHAIN, indicating the scope pertains to maritime logistics operations. All work must meet rigorous quality and compliance benchmarks to ensure operational readiness and safety of personnel handling the labeled materials.
